    I disagree. It's means the exact same thing as the rule books for those various "RPG" games everyone knows. D&D, GURPS, Shadowrun... they are all sets of rules that you can role play an adventure within, but you don't have too.

    You as the player can decide for yourself whether you want to be a fighter fighting an orc saying" Taste my steel foul creature of darkness!" while seated around a table with your gaming buddies, or you can be in the same situation and say "I'm gonna fight that orc, what dice should I roll?"

    Online RPG's work in the same way. Are you going to run up to a MOB and furiously mashing keys while making your avatar scream "Have at thee!" or are you going to be in group chat talking about the movie you saw last night?

    There is not much of a diference. No, these games ARE RPG's, people just choose not to play them as such.
